Fertilizers Manufacturing — Emissions (CO2eq) from N2O in Italy
Italy: Fertilizers Manufacturing — Emissions (CO2eq) from N2O was 55.69 kt in 2023. ◆ Volatile
Fertilizers Manufacturing — Emissions (CO2eq) from N2O in Italy, 1990–2023
Source: Food and Agriculture Organization of the United Nations. Measured in kt.
Analysis
The most recent figure for fertilizers manufacturing — emissions (co2eq) from n2o in Italy is 55.69 kt, measured in 2023.
The figure is down 13.5% over ten years.
Over the whole period, fertilizers manufacturing — emissions (co2eq) from n2o in Italy peaked at 64.41 kt in 2013 and was at its lowest, 15.94 kt, in 1993.
Italy ranks 34th of 47 countries on this measure, in the middle of the range.
The series is highly variable year to year, so single readings are best treated with caution.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
